Look for a Specialist

When asbestos is mined and processed, the tiny fibers separate easily and are able to be inhaled. This can cause asbestosis, lung cancer and mesothelioma. Workers who handle the mineral directly are more at risk, but anyone can inhale asbestos. This type of exposure, called secondary exposure is a risk to anyone who comes in contact with the worker’s contaminated clothing or equipment. This includes relatives that wash the uniforms of the worker as well as anyone living in the same home. This is also a possibility in military bases and on ships where workers wear the same clothing for long periods of time.

Asbestos is a concern for people who work in shipyards, construction, mills and also in insulation, mining and other industries. This was particularly true in the United States between the 1950s and the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when old buildings were remodeled or demolished, and when damaged building materials. Even the present day, demolition and renovation in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

It can be a long time between exposure to asbestos and the beginning of mesothelioma or other symptoms. It is important to see a doctor when you've been exposed to asbestos or suspect that you are suffering from any of the diseases related to it.

Your doctor will take a listen to your lungs and ask about any previous work history which may have involved asbestos. If they suspect that you may have an asbestos-related illness, they will likely send you to a specialist for more tests. Chest Xrays, CT scans, and pulmonary function tests can all detect asbestos-related illnesses, but they may not show up on these tests.

These illnesses can affect the lungs, the heart and abdomen. It is r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health records and employment records to establish a timeline for your asbestos exposure. They will then create your case by gathering evidence to prove that you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ure harmed you. They will then send each defendant a copy of your complaint and they will have 30 days to respond. Defendants will often deny their liability and may even try to blame someone else. This is why you require an attorney team that know how to deal with these denials.

When your attorney has all the necessary documentation they will file your asbestos case. They will file the suit in the state court that is the most suitable for your case. During this time, the att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ery. During this time, they share information about the case with the opposing party. They also will argue on your behalf in trial if you decide to go to trial. However, the majority of cases are resolved through an asbestos settlement (learn this here now).

Asbestos litigation is different than other personal injury cases that's why it is essential to employ mesothelioma experts. They have access to a database which shows patients the asbestos products they were exposed to during their work. It is easier for patients to recognize the specific products that are responsible for their exposure to asbestos.

Additionally, they'll know what types of companies are accountable for your exposure, which includes the manufacturers of the asbestos-containing products you handled and even the owners of buildings that contain as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
